## Medical-Cooler Transport — Field Clinic Runs

Coolers bound for the Tarnbrook field clinic carry temperature-sensitive samples and must remain sealed from packing to delivery. Records staff should log the departure time, verify the temperature strip, and file the chain-of-custody sheet before release. No cooler leaves without a signed manifest. At hand-over, the courier must be given the following instruction:

drop instructions, hahip-badug: the quenox ralath courier leaves the kaseth fraiel rusiel tameth belys istdor ralion giliel ledger at gate 7830 under passcode 165413

// Fixture: podcast feed validator (Project Earwig).
// This feed intentionally contains a missing enclosure length,
// a duplicate GUID, and one episode dated in the future — the
// validator must flag all three. Keep items in this order; tests
// assert on indices. Remote fetch against the staging feed host
// authenticates with the bearer token below.

portal login ticket: eyJhbGciOiJIUzI1NiIsInR5cCI6IkpXVCJ9.eyJzdWIiOiI1UzNVIIn0.fZxK7GgI

**Partition Maintenance — LedgerStore**

The `events` table in LedgerStore is partitioned by month. A cron creates next month's partition on the 25th. If inserts fail with "no partition for key," the cron missed — create the partition manually using the template in the maintenance repo, then backfill from the overflow table. Never drop a partition younger than 13 months; retention jobs handle that. Verify partition count matches expected after any manual action. Commands, templates, and the verification checklist are on this page:

wiki page, kahog-hahig: https://vault.zemvargrid.internal/display/deploy/repo/settings/merge_requests/job/settings/6f3b933774dbc5320a4daa18

Runbook: Shelfwright catalogue import. Plugin authors — imports run nightly against the Marrowdale staging catalogue, so don't schedule your own syncs then. If a batch stalls, check CATALOGUE_BATCH_SIZE before blaming your hook. Imports authenticate to the catalogue gateway with a shared secret, which is set on the line below.

env line for fajop-taguf: VAULT_KEY20=82a8caa7b14c704c3638